Cottage row, part of 7 cottage row curving obliquely following road line.  Late C17. Coursed galletted rubble stone with some red brick dressings and plinth band on ground floor, painted weather boarding on first floor.  Plain tiled roof, hipped at right-hand and one dormer to central cottage (No 2).  Two storeys and attic; slightly irregular 5 window front.  Modern casements.  Right-hand cottage (No 1) with part-glazed door and steps leading up to it, Nos 2 and 3 with boarded doors.  All with flat hoods.  Later extensions behind.
